Caesar, Richmond net hat-tricks in Milo football

Tucville, New Central High and Golden Grove secured contrasting wins when the eighth Milo Secondary Schools football competition continued yesterday at the Ministry of Education ground, Carifesta Avenue.

Tucville crushed the Bishops’ High 3-0. Simeon Benn bagged a double in the sixth and 51st minute. Adding a goal in the 19th minute was Shawn Lewis.

Similarly, New Central High downed Queenstown 3-1. Garfield Caesar fashioned a hat-trick in the 42nd, 60th and 69th minute. For the losers, Jose Lawson found the back of the net in the 49th minute.

Meanwhile, Golden Grove edged St. John’s College 3-2. Calvin Richmond tallied a hat-trick in the 26th, 52nd and 67th minute. For St. John’s, Shem Joris and David Xavier netted in the 10th and 38th minute respectively.
